VAC NEWS: Titles Change

Wow, so yeah i write lyrics, sing, then i get annoyed with it, so i scrap it, write something completely new, and now wow its coming together correctly.
The way i envisioned it. I’m finding my first attempts at vocals don’t cut it, but the 2nd and 3 start overs for the lyrics to the melodies really does help me make something more worth while.
The problem is, it’s painstakingly slow..
So now, i am working on finishing song #3. I had 3 done, but re did them to make them better, now it is.
A while back i posted song titles, wow, hardly any of them have the same titles, even the lp name changed.. It’s strange how working titles sometimes totally miss the mark… Oh well. I live and learn.
All i can say for sure is, this is the first time my voice has been so naked and up front, in all the songs so far. No hyper distortion, I don’t even sound like the same vocalist from the last vac records. It’s so strange. But I LOVE IT. I don’t mean to hype it. But I compared the song black rainbows with some old cure, off the head on the door, and my sound quality and vocals sound up there with that lp. I’m so happy about it, i never thought i could get up to a level like that but i think I have. I just hope you are ready for an lp that is kind of retro with a twist, song orinted, death and june, meets the cure and sisters of mercy, but with a strange vocalist and a more electro sound production with acoustic guitars.
I am so proud of this work so far. I want to hurry and get it out there, but I really am spending the right amount of time with the songs and lyrics and melodies to make this something you can listen to over and over and not get sick of it. NO LONG INTROS like on crushed(i think that hurt that song), everything is tight, to the point and starts right off.
Production is good in a style i have never done before. I’m happy about it, and I have not been happy about much in my life in a long long time. So this really makes me into VAC again.
